WCG Senior Power Platform Developer 35-Minute Real-Time Assessment Senior Power Platform Developer Real-Time Assessment June 2024 Instructions: Please read through the following questions and provide your answers. There is a 35-minute time limit for this assessment. Answer as many questions as possible within the given time frame. SECTION 1: MULTIPLE CHOICE QUESTIONS (8 Marks) 1. Which function is used to filter data in Power Apps? (1 mark) *Filter()Sort()Search()None of the above 2. Describe a scenario where you would use an automated flow? (1 mark)*Sending daily summary emailsCreating a single-instance reportManual data entryNone of the above 3. What is a flow in Power Automate? (1 mark)*A data stream A visual representation of data A series of steps to automate a process A type of data storage 4. How can you trigger a flow in Power Automate? (1 mark) *Using a button in Power Apps At a specified time When data changes in a specified source All of the above 5. What is the correct syntax to set a variable in Power Apps? (1 mark)*Set(varName, value) Var(varName, value) SetVariable(varName, value)Variable(varName, value) 6. Which TWO of the following is the correct syntax to filter a gallery based on a text input? (1 mark)*Filter(Gallery, TextInput1.Text in Title) Filter(Gallery, Title = TextInput1.Text)Filter(Gallery, Title.Contains(TextInput1.Text))Filter(Gallery, Title == TextInput1.Text) 7. What is the correct syntax to navigate to a different screen? (1 mark)*Navigate(ScreenName) GoTo(ScreenName) MoveTo(ScreenName) ChangeScreen(ScreenName) SECTION 2: SHORT ANSWER QUESTIONS (14 Marks) 1. Explain the use of the ForAll function in Power Fx and provide an example of how it might be used in a Power App. (2 marks) * 2. What is the difference between the LookUp and Filter functions in Power Fx? (2 marks) * 3. What is the difference between setting up Many-To-Many relationship in Dataverse vs Sharepoint? (2 marks) * 4. Describe the process of utilising variables to filter items displayed in a gallery in Power Apps. Also, discuss how this approach might affect the app’s performance. (2 marks) * 5. Describe the application of the Switch function in Power Fx for handling multiple conditions and compare its efficiency with nested If statements. (2 marks)* 6. Explain how Power BI integration with Power Apps can enhance data visualization and decision-making in a business app. Provide an example of a scenario where this integration would be particularly beneficial. (2 marks)* 7. Describe the purpose of custom connectors in Power Automate and provide an example of when you might need to create one. (2 marks)* SECTION 3: LONG ANSWER QUESTIONS (8 Marks) 1. Design a Power App scenario that utilises a complex gallery filter with multiple conditions, including user input and data source fields. Explain the logic and performance considerations. (4 marks)Design a scenario in Power Apps where you need to filter items displayed in a gallery based on multiple conditions, including user inputs and various fields from the data source. Describe the filtering logic you would implement and discuss any performance considerations that might arise due to the complexity of the filter conditions.* 2. Designing and Implementing a Power Apps Solution for a Business Scenario (4 marks)A retail company wants to create a Power App to streamline the inventory management process. The app should allow employees to check stock levels, update inventory counts, and flag items for reorder. Describe the design of this app including data sources, key functions, and user interface elements. Additionally, explain how you would ensure data integrity and security within the app.* Full Name* Email Address* Acknowledgement: By submitting this assessment, you consent to the collection, processing, and storage of your personal information for the purpose(s) of this application Submit